Поделиться через


Get-AzRecoveryServicesAsrJob

Возвращает сведения о указанном задании ASR или списке последних заданий ASR в хранилище служб восстановления.

Синтаксис

Get-AzRecoveryServicesAsrJob
   [-StartTime <DateTime>]
   [-EndTime <DateTime>]
   [-TargetObjectId <String>]
   [-State <String>]
   [-DefaultProfile <IAzureContextContainer>]
   [<CommonParameters>]
Get-AzRecoveryServicesAsrJob
   -Name <String>
   [-DefaultProfile <IAzureContextContainer>]
   [<CommonParameters>]
Get-AzRecoveryServicesAsrJob
   -Job <ASRJob>
   [-DefaultProfile <IAzureContextContainer>]
   [<CommonParameters>]

Описание

Командлет Get-AzRecoveryServicesAsrJob получает задания Azure Site Recovery. Этот командлет можно использовать для просмотра заданий ASR в хранилище служб восстановления.

Примеры

Пример 1

$jobs = Get-AzRecoveryServicesAsrJob -TargetObjectId $ASRObjectId

Возвращает все задания для определенного объекта ASR (ссылаются на объект ASR, например реплицированный элемент или план восстановления по идентификатору).)

Пример 2

Возвращает сведения о указанном задании ASR или списке последних заданий ASR в хранилище служб восстановления. (автоматическое создание)

Get-AzRecoveryServicesAsrJob -Job $Job

Параметры

-DefaultProfile

Учетные данные, учетная запись, клиент и подписка, используемые для взаимодействия с Azure.

Тип:IAzureContextContainer
Aliases:AzContext, AzureRmContext, AzureCredential
Position:Named
Default value:None
Обязательно:False
Принять входные данные конвейера:False
Принять подстановочные знаки:False

-EndTime

Указывает время окончания заданий. Этот командлет получает все задания, запущенные до указанного времени. Чтобы получить объект DateTime для этого параметра, используйте командлет Get-Date. Для получения дополнительной информации введите Get-Help Get-Date.

Тип:Nullable<T>[DateTime]
Position:Named
Default value:None
Обязательно:False
Принять входные данные конвейера:False
Принять подстановочные знаки:False

-Job

Указывает объект задания ASR для получения обновленных сведений.

Тип:ASRJob
Position:Named
Default value:None
Обязательно:True
Принять входные данные конвейера:True
Принять подстановочные знаки:False

-Name

Укажите задание ASR по имени.

Тип:String
Position:Named
Default value:None
Обязательно:True
Принять входные данные конвейера:False
Принять подстановочные знаки:False

-StartTime

Указывает время начала заданий. Этот командлет получает все задания, запущенные после указанного времени.

Тип:Nullable<T>[DateTime]
Position:Named
Default value:None
Обязательно:False
Принять входные данные конвейера:False
Принять подстановочные знаки:False

-State

Указывает состояние задания ASR. Этот командлет получает все задания, соответствующие указанному состоянию. Допустимые значения для этого параметра:

  • Не начато
  • InProgress
  • Удалось
  • Другое
  • Неудача
  • Отменено
  • Подвешенный
Тип:String
Допустимые значения:NotStarted, InProgress, Succeeded, Other, Failed, Cancelled, Suspended
Position:Named
Default value:None
Обязательно:False
Принять входные данные конвейера:False
Принять подстановочные знаки:False

-TargetObjectId

Указывает идентификатор объекта. Используется для поиска заданий в указанном объекте.

Тип:String
Position:Named
Default value:None
Обязательно:False
Принять входные данные конвейера:False
Принять подстановочные знаки:False

Входные данные

ASRJob

Выходные данные

ASRJob